Identifying Fake Euros: Tips and Tricks

copyright currency is a global problem, and the Euro is no exception. It's crucial to be able to identify fake Euros to protect yourself from financial loss. Luckily, there are some key features to look for that can help you tell apart genuine Euros from fakes.

  • Examine the security strip. A real Euro has a holographic stripe that shifts colors when moved.
  • Touch the paper. Genuine Euros have a specific surface that is different from copyright bills.
  • Look at the security marks. Real Euros contain intricate watermarks and microprinting that can be difficult to copyright.
  • Observe the serial numbers. The numbering on a real Euro is precise and consistent.

If you have any doubts about the authenticity of a Euro, it's best to consult your bank or local authorities. By being aware of these tricks, you can help stop falling victim to copyright currency.
